On tap at the brewery. Pours brown with beige head. Taste and aroma is of toasted malt, dark fruit, brown sugar, vanilla, herbal hops. Body is medium and slightly crisp. Finish is long and semi dry. Good brew.

Look: It pours dark brown with a tan head. Head retention is good.
Smell: It has some nutty aromas with vanilla. There are some chocolate touches with brown sugar.
Taste: It has chocolate flavors up front with nutes. There are vanilla touches with sugar and dark cherries.
Feel: It has a medium body with a lightly bitter aftertaste.
Overall, The spices are blended in well with the malts.

Look: This beer pours an interesting hazy dark brown. It is reminiscent of a porter in looks, but it is described as an ale so I didn't expect it to be such a hazy brown color. If it were any darker it would look like a typical stout. It left a pretty small, tan head after pouring that dissipated quickly, leaving behind lacy bubbles.
Smell: The smell of this beer is heavy with chocolate and caramel notes. It smells like a milk stout to me, with notes of coffee, nuts, and pie.
Taste: This beer tastes pretty delicious! There is a nice combination of chocolate and caramel flavors, with extremely little bitterness. Personally, I like bitter beers, but in this beer the lack thereof wasn't upsetting. It definitely tastes like winter time.
Feel: Mouthfeel on this one was pretty creamy. There wasn't a heavy amount of carbonation and I could easily drink several of these on cold fall/winter evening.
Overall: This beer is a pretty decent offering from Raleigh Brewing. I wish that they would include more information about this beer and what it was trying to be. The look definitely could use some tweaking, as it doesn't appear a beautiful beer, but the taste and feel were nice surprises that would entice me into buying another can.
